56000514 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 112235040. Its totient is φ = 18627840.
The previous prime is 56000513. The next prime is 56000519. The reversal of 56000514 is 41500065.
It is a happy number.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(56000513)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 7 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 6559 + ... + 12450.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(7014690).
Almost surely, 256000514 is an apocalyptic number.
56000514 is an abundant number, since it is smaller than the sum of its proper divisors (56234526).
It is a pseudoperfect number, because it is the sum of a subset of its proper divisors.
56000514 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
56000514 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 19505.
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 600, while the sum is 21.
The square root of 56000514 is about 7483.3491165387. The cubic root of 56000514 is about 382.5874070826.
Adding to 56000514 its reverse (41500065), we get a palindrome (97500579).
The spelling of 56000514 in words is "fifty-six million, five hundred fourteen", and thus it is an aban number.
